Handyman Prices in Greenock

Service Typical Cost Unit
Basic hourly rate (general handyman work) £45 – £65 per hour
Dripping tap repair or replacement £40 – £80 per job
Shelving installation (brackets and fixings included) £60 – £120 per job
Door hanging or frame repair £80 – £150 per job
Painting and decorating (interior walls, per room) £150 – £300 per room
Fence repair or fence panel replacement £120 – £250 per section
Skirting board or dado rail installation £80 – £160 per 10 metres
Bathroom caulking and resealing (per room) £60 – £110 per job

Prices are indicative averages for Greenock. Actual quotes will vary based on job specifics.

What Affects the Cost?

Greenock handyman pricing is influenced by job complexity, the need for specialist tools or equipment hire, and material costs. Urban location and access also matter—jobs requiring awkward scaffolding or working at height typically cost more. Travel time within Greenock and surrounding Inverclyde areas may be factored into quotes. Materials are usually charged separately from labour, though some handymen bundle smaller jobs. Emergency or same-day call-outs often carry a premium.

Money-Saving Tips

Bundle multiple small jobs into one visit to reduce travel costs and call-out fees. Source your own materials where permitted to control spending, and always get written quotes before work begins. Consider off-peak scheduling (weekday mornings) for potential discounts, and ask whether your handyman offers repeat-customer rates for ongoing maintenance.

Frequently Asked Questions

Do Greenock handymen charge for call-outs or site visits?
Most local handymen include a free initial assessment, but some charge £20–£40 for a formal quotation if the job is complex. Always confirm this before booking. Emergency or out-of-hours visits typically cost extra.
Are materials included in handyman quotes?
Rarely. Most handymen quote labour only and add material costs separately. It's common for them to purchase materials on your behalf and invoice you at cost-plus, or you can buy items yourself and ask them to fit. Clarify this in writing.
What's the typical minimum charge for a small job?
Most Greenock handymen have a minimum charge of £50–£70 to cover call-out costs, even for 30-minute jobs. Bundling several small tasks into one visit helps you avoid multiple minimums.
Do handymen in Greenock work evenings or weekends?
Some do, but evenings and Saturdays usually attract a 15–25% premium. Sunday work is less common and costs more. Ask about availability when requesting quotes, especially if you need flexible scheduling.
